EDIT TO ADD AFTER CALLING SAFARILAND:
 
You can get the SLS 6004 with the MOLLE plate in either a small MOLLE adapter or large MOLLE adapter. 
 
Part #s  6004-73-121-MS8 (Small MOLLE adapter) Black
 
Part #s 6004-73-121-MS9 (Large MOLLE adapter) Black
 
Available in Tan and Foliage Green.
